Advanced Data Communication
 Control Procedures (ADCCP)
  Advanced Data Communication Control Procedures
  (ADCCP): A bit-oriented Data-Link-Layer protocol used to
  provide point-to-point and point-to-multipoint transmission of
  data frames that contain error-control information. Note:
  ADCCP closely resembles high-level data link control
  (HDLC) and synchronous data link control (SDLC).
